How far is Punta Cana from Philadelphia?

There are several ways to calculate distances between Los Angeles and Chicago. Here are two common methods:

Vincenty's formula (applied above)

  • 1523.792 miles
  • 2452.306 kilometers
  • 1324.139 nautical miles

Vincenty's formula calculates the distance between latitude/longitude points on the earth’s surface, using an ellipsoidal model of the earth.

Haversine formula

  • 1528.029 miles
  • 2459.125 kilometers
  • 1327.821 nautical miles

The haversine formula calculates the distance between latitude/longitude points assuming a spherical earth (great-circle distance – the shortest distance between two points).

How long does it take to fly from Philadelphia to Punta Cana?

Estimated flight time from Philadelphia International Airport to Punta Cana International Airport is 3 hours 23 minutes.

What is the time difference between Philadelphia and Punta Cana?

There is no time difference between Philadelphia and Punta Cana.

Flight carbon footprint between Philadelphia International Airport (PHL) and Punta Cana International Airport (PUJ)

On average flying from Philadelphia to Punta Cana generates about 181 kg of CO2 per passenger, 181 kilograms is equal to 399 pounds (lbs). The figures are estimates and include only the CO2 generated by burning jet fuel.
